Brickleberry, by not real competition if I being honest, is the worst example of how shock factor could got too far to overstay any given welcome to the point where it’s unbearable on consistent basis. Despite having a premise about National Park and it’s Rangers, this show hardly does anything with given point beyond arguably first few episodes. Instead, it’s all the most outdated, lowbrow comedy that tiers to be as offensive and stereotypical as humanity able to get. Racism, violence and rapping are the 3 things that shows obsess over and portray as pinnacle of comedy, and it wouldn’t been bad at it’s own if it wasn’t for the fact that it’s main... oh, my bad, O N L Y type of comedy that show rely on. There’s no sense of variety or timing put into comedy, things just put into the episodes nonstop without thinking if they are any clever or not. After watching first episode I predicted at least 90% of the "jokes" in the rest of the series because of how one-note they are at that. If there’s an child or cripple on the screen, of course he will be brutally murdered right after because this is so EDGY, it’s doesn’t even offend me as it’s just pathetic attempt to crack a cheap laugh out of this source, and here it’s on the screen every single minute. I don’t think even Adult Patty Cartoon tried to gross you out that badly despite being dreadful as hell. I would’ve said something about plots instead, but there’s none, or at least they entirely build themselves out of the garbage shock factor that comedy standing for. From ideas that are just stupid like showing hillbillies being hillbillies for 22 minutes, there’s an episodes that became straight up pretentious with their stereotypes like Gay Bomb and Race Off! Both of those episodes are nothing but the repeat of the same unfunny joke without trying to make it clever, or at least juts the other way from any other show from the same category. Squabbitsis possibly the only episode that had legitimately interesting idea, but it wasted all it’s potential on the same awful comedy and some really stupid plotholes (like how episode said that Squabbit can’t be destroyed from the outside, but then on random moment he was cut by exe because we need to move conflict further). There’s so little substance in those episodes, that a lot of them has not just one, but two subplots. For the most part they also exist to field the dirt, but it’s also gets worse by the pacing of B and/or C plots being so slow that they doesn’t go anywhere til the last minute, or have no development whatsoever to that matter. The finale straw was the way how show used cutaway based humor. It’s already obvious that Brickleberry blatantly tired to be another Family Guy clone, but this one doesn’t even understand how cutaways supposed to work by structuring them incorrectly. For example, there’s a scene where character said that "some idiot" killed parents of the character he talked to, and right after episode throw a cutaway where the same character kills them. The delivery is so in-your-face and forced that it made no sense by the context of the conversation, and that are pretty much very second cutaway in it. Maybe characters could’ve help to balance horrible comedy and writing, but they aren’t any better. Steve, supposedly the main character, is completely ignorant and obnoxious moron who never able to shut up, but what is the funniest part is that he is the least awful character from the cast. The very first episode tried to show him as the worst one in the group by making him an insufferable asshole, but with next few episodes literally every single character started to act the same, and if anything, Steve is the least aggressive out of all of them. Danzel? Started out as a semi-reasonable guy to overwork Steve’s stupidly, but quickly abandoned everything in flavor to field himself with drags and bang elders. Ethel? First episode tried to show her as a competent ranger that ties to improve on her past flaws juts for next episodes showing her murdering animals. Woody? He’s acts just like Steve all the time, only more aggressive on any subject, while also being pathetic at the same time. Malloy is nothing more but a diet Stewie Griffin, he has no personality traits other than making situation worser out of nothing. But what is weirder is that some episodes randomly down him out of nowhere, like when he suddenly started to care about his dead parents in The Animals Strike Back just for the ending of the episode making nothing out of that, or in Write 'Em Cowboy he inexplicably lost all his edginess out of nowhere. Connie, despite being show’s punching bag, also ended up portraying as a horrible person. Despite on the surface show says that she is kind and carrying, half of the time she came across as an aggressive stalker with extremely grating voice. I’m not a fan of complaining about characters being dicks and stuff, but when literally every single one always acts the same way, there’s no chemistry in the cast to make them an actual characters, instead, all of them are one dame puppets who contradict their already one-note personalities for the sake of unfunny subversion. To cover all this up, visually this show looks like vomit. Thin outlines that looks extremely poor, stiff models that make HD Family Guy looks like a work or art, and of course everything gross needs to be over-detailed for no reason, while actual backgrounds looks extremely flat and hollow because of that.
